    Barcelona left-back, Jordi Alba has expressed the feeling that the Catalan giant on Wednesday night produced their best performance of 2020 in their 2-1 Liga victory over Real Sociedad.

    Barca came from a goal down to beat their opponents, who currently share the top spot with Athletico Madrid and Real Madrid. The Spanish defender felt they showed real quality and endeavour.

    Barca started on the back foot after conceding to a Willian Jose goal at Camp Nou on Tuesday despite dominating the opening 25 minutes without managing a shot on target.

    Barcelona celebrate second goal against Real Sociedad

    The hosts responded well, with Alba blasting home a fine equalizer before setting up Frenkie de Jong to make it 2-1 before half-time.

    As expected, Real Sociedad improved after the break, restricting Barca to just 38.6 percent possession. But Barca restricted them from getting near their goalie, Marc-Andre ter Stegen again with his only save of note coming late when he blocked an effort from Alexander Isak.

    After their back to back victories, Barca, who have beaten Sociedad 23 times in a row in home league games, are now six points off the top of the table. This was due to their first back-to-back league victories since October 1.

    To Alba, the first half was Barca’s strongest showing in 2020.

    “It was the best game of the year. I’m really pleased with the team’s attitude and fight. The motivation was big and we keep climbing [the table].

    “They changed their way of playing. We knew it would be a difficult game against one of the best teams in La Liga.

    “I get more joy from giving assists. You score one in a hundred from those types of shots. I was lucky.

    “We scored soon after they got their goal and the team played a great game. We saw a great Barca, who fought for every ball,” he told Movistar.

    Koeman: The win over Real Sociedad shows where Barcelona should be

    Reacting to the win, Barcelonan coach, Ronald Koeman said that the win shows that the Catalan club will be where it should be.

    The Dutch tactician praised the players for their attitude and intensity in the game. He said such performance shows they can recover from their early-season struggles.

    “With this attitude and this intensity we will be where we should be,” Koeman said post-match.

    “[It was] surely the best first half [of the season]. We were good with the ball and we pressed well.

    “The second half Real played a great game. It was a high-level clash with a lot of intensity.”

    Although a team can’t have 100 percent possession, Barcelona was seen playing a more reactive game after half-time. This made them to record just 38.6 percent possession as they had to protect their lead.

    Moving all the way to fifth place in the table with six wins from their 12 games is an improvement to Barca. Many had ruled them out of the La Liga race after being 12 points behind Athletico.

    But with the look of things, they could still catch up with Atletico Madrid, Sociedad, and Real Madrid if they maintain a high level of consistency in the games to come.

    Lionel Messi was seen urging his teammate to give more to the team last night. This could be a sign that the talisman is now back to his best becoming more of a team player as he contributed to the second goal.

    To prove that they are back to their best, Barca needs to match past Valencia on Saturday.
